

#047 US Exchange Traded Funds Are Investing 3 Times As Much In India vs China
On today’s episode, financial journalist Govindraj Ethiraj talks to Prakash Diwan, market veteran and director of Altamount Capital Management, as well as Vinod Karki, equity strategist at ICICI Securities.
